Understanding Multipliers: From Basic to Complex Mechanics
At their core, multipliers are bonuses that increase winnings by a specified factor, often triggered through specific combinations or game features. Early slot machines employed fixed multipliers—such as 2x, 3x, or 5x—applied to line wins during bonus rounds. These simple mechanics provided a predictable boost but limited the scope for complexity.

The Strategic Role of Multipliers in Modern Slot Design
Multipliers serve multiple strategic purposes in game design:
- Enhancing Excitement: The possibility of massive multipliers creates heightened anticipation, especially during bonus rounds or free spin features.
- Balancing Volatility: High-volatility games often incorporate multipliers to compensate for infrequent wins, giving players a shot at substantial payouts.
- Encouraging Extended Play: Features like cascading reels combined with multipliers incentivize players to continue spinning for larger cumulative rewards.

Technical and Regulatory Considerations
Incorporating large multipliers, especially “huge multipliers in this slot,” requires technical rigor to ensure fairness and compliance with gaming regulations. RNG (Random Number Generator) systems must be thoroughly tested to guarantee that multiplier triggers occur within their designed probabilities, maintaining the integrity of the game.
Additionally, jurisdictions like the UK impose strict rules on bonus features and payout structures, emphasizing transparency and player protection.
